'Dark Matter' Season 2: A New Reality
After a jaw-dropping Season 1 finale that left fans questioning everything, Dark Matter returns on August 28. The new season picks up just as an unexpected obstacle threatens the fragile peace the Dessens have built. Our exclusive image shows Joel Edgerton and Jennifer Connelly in a tense standoff, hinting at the high-stakes drama ahead. If you thought the multiverse was complicated before, buckle up.

More Summer Standouts
Beyond these heavy hitters, the summer lineup is packed with variety. Alice & Steve is a Hulu rom-com with a twist: two best friends' bond fractures when one starts dating the other's daughter. Nicola Walker and Jemaine Clement bring the awkward laughs in our exclusive photos. For animation fans, The Legend of Vox Machina Season 4 drops June 3, with a time jump and a romantic dance between Percy and Vex. Meanwhile, My Adventures With Superman Season 3 introduces Superboy (voiced by Darren Criss) on June 13.
History buffs will love the MGM+ miniseries A Tale of Two Cities, starring Kit Harington as Sydney Carton. And for music lovers, New Wave is a four-part docuseries featuring Duran Duran's John Taylor, premiering August 9. Don't miss A Woman of Substance on BritBox, a sweeping historical drama spanning six decades.
